You can download the original firmware update from Pioneer still (its the only thing you can download from their website for X930BT).  Once you download those there's a folder you get called "AVICZ110".  In that folder, you navigate to PRG0 and copy that whole folder to an SD card.  Copy the contents to your PRG0 folder on your HU, and you should be good to go to follow the rest of the instructions I posted.

  4. Ok dude after a 4 month break, fresh start, I got out of it.  Here's what I did:

     

    - Download original update AVICZ110 from Pioneer on fresh SD

    - Install Update.  It came through and said "incorrect SD, please insert correct SD card" or whatever.  This is good.  This means its now in update mode, which we can get out of.

    - Went in to test mode, deleted my PRG0 folder contents, and recopied over the originals from the update files (AVICZ110)

    - Went into test mode, went into user->system->download and deleted the startknd.log out of there, and boom, it works.  Its still not updated, but now I have a working unit, so I'm satisfied for now.
